Technical Specifications

Core purchasing and production details for fast verification.

Specification Details
Product Type Die-Cut Gloss Paper Inkjet Labels
SKU 4X6G-3C6OD
Label Size (W x L) 4" x 6"
Labels per Roll 385
Inner Core Diameter 3"
Maximum Outer Diameter 6" OD
Material Gloss Paper
Print Technology Inkjet
Format Die-cut roll labels
Perforation No

Compatibility

Designed for compatible roll-fed inkjet label printers that support a 3" core and 6" OD die-cut roll format.

These labels are commonly used with printer families from Epson ColorWorks, Primera, Afinia, and VIPColor. The 4" x 6" layout is especially useful for operations that need a broader label face for shipping information, secondary food and beverage labeling, warehouse identification, or product panels with clear barcode and text placement.

Before ordering, always confirm your printer’s supported media width, core diameter, maximum outer diameter, sensor requirements, and compatibility with die-cut stock. Proper printer-fit verification helps support smoother feeding, cleaner registration, and more dependable print alignment during production runs.

Material overview

Gloss paper offers a bright white coated surface designed for consistent inkjet print clarity, sharp graphics, and strong barcode contrast. The reflective finish helps enhance color vibrancy and visual presentation while supporting clean, readable layouts for indoor labeling programs.

Why do 3" core and 6" OD matter for this label format?

Roll configuration plays an important role in production stability and run efficiency. A 3" core is commonly used in commercial roll-fed environments because it helps support dependable media loading and smoother feed control during active printing. A 6" outer diameter also provides a practical label count per roll, helping reduce interruptions caused by frequent roll changes.

For a format like 4" x 6", that combination supports cleaner alignment across wider layouts while helping businesses maintain efficient shipping, packaging, and warehouse labeling workflows.

Tips for optimal printing on 4" x 6" gloss paper labels

Useful guidance for cleaner output and more dependable wide-format results.

  • Run a short test print before larger jobs to confirm alignment, barcode sharpness, and spacing across the full 4" x 6" layout.
  • Use the media or quality setting recommended by your printer manufacturer for coated or gloss-compatible stock.
  • Arrange shipping data, product details, and barcode zones in clearly separated sections so the finished label remains easy to read and scan.
  • Check sensor setup and printer media limits carefully before loading wide die-cut labels.
  • Store rolls in a clean, dry environment away from excess humidity, heat, and direct sunlight.
